Make a difference in a growing, innovative mental health organization and centre of excellence in people-centered care. Work with supportive colleagues who are passionate about improving lives and champions for quality and continuous learning.

As an Occupational Therapy Student Extern, you will be an integral part of a collaborative, interdisciplinary team focused on delivering high-quality, recovery-oriented care. This position offers a unique opportunity to apply and enhance your occupational therapy knowledge and skills within specialized mental health and addictions programs while receiving mentorship from experienced Occupational Therapists.

What you'll be doing:

  • Support the implementation of occupational therapy interventions, therapeutic programs, and meaningful activities for individuals and groups under the supervision of an Occupational Therapist
  • Establish and maintain professional, therapeutic relationships with patients through respectful, compassionate, and recovery-oriented interactions
  • Assist patients with activities of daily living, including personal care, feeding, mobility, and community living tasks, based on demonstrated competencies and patient needs
  • Support patient participation in therapeutic, recreational, educational, and recovery-focused programming
  • Observe and communicate relevant information regarding patients' physical, cognitive, emotional, behavioural, and functional status to the Occupational Therapist and interdisciplinary team
  • Contribute to assessment, intervention planning, goal setting, safety planning, and evaluation processes under Occupational Therapist direction
  • Assist with mobility, transfers, ambulation, positioning, and transportation of patients while following safe patient handling practices
  • Document patient observations, delegated activities, and care-related information in accordance with organizational policies and professional standards
  • Promote patient safety, comfort, dignity, autonomy, and well-being through person-centred care practices
  • Support unit operations by maintaining a safe, clean, organized, and therapeutic environment
  • Participate in orientation, mandatory education, quality improvement initiatives, and professional development activities
  • Maintain privacy, confidentiality, infection prevention and control practices, and compliance with organizational policies, including vaccination and PPE requirements

What we're looking for:

  • Currently enrolled in an accredited Occupational Therapy Master's program in Ontario
  • Current student status must be maintained throughout the externship
  • Current BCLS certification
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Outstanding interpersonal and relationship-building skills with a strong ability to collaborate as part of an interdisciplinary team
  • Strong observational, assessment, critical thinking, and problem-solving skills
  • Excellent organizational and time-management abilities
  • Ability to work effectively both independently and within a collaborative healthcare team.
  • Demonstrated commitment to patient- and family-centred care
  • Understanding of the healthcare system and services available to support individuals experiencing mental health and addiction challenges.
  • Commitment to professionalism, accountability, workplace safety, and continuous learning
  • Ability to participate in scheduling requirements, mandatory education, training, and performance check-ins as outlined by the Student Extern Program
